8th century
A dark tape brocaded with repeating orange wool diaper pattern. Borders containing clusters of five dots in yellow, white, green, and orange wool; these likely represent flowers.
Overall: 22.5 x 4.6 cm (8 7/8 x 1 13/16 in.)
